Did you run that 33:15 by yourself? If so, sounds like you're capable of breaking that 32:00 mark once you're in a race situation. The group dynamics and adreneline rush often seem to take over and push you a little more than normal. Just make sure you hold back at the beginning of the race and stay on your pace. A common error is to run the first part of the race too fast and then not be able to maintain that pace. However, judging by today's time, things are looking good, buddy!
